#655907 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#655907 is composed of 39.6% red, 34.9%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 93.1%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 52.3 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 21.2%. #655907 color hex could be obtained by blending #cab20e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#655907 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#655907 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#655907 has RGB values of R:101, G:89,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.93,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6641927.

Shades and Tints of #655907
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090801 is the darkest color, while #fefd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#655907
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373735 is the less saturated color, while #695c03 is the most saturated one.
